Orange (2016) is a slice-of-life anime series you can watch online on iFILM. On the first morning of the school year, sixteen-year-old Naho Takamiya opens a letter addressed to her — written by herself, ten years older, from the future. It maps out her day hour by hour, and every line comes true.
The letter has one real request: keep an eye on the new transfer student, Kakeru Naruse. Older Naho regrets nothing more than how things went with him, so she feeds her younger self small nudges — turn left here, speak up there, don't let this moment pass. Bit by bit it becomes clear that behind Kakeru's easy smile is someone quietly going under, and the five friends have far less time than they think. Kana Hanazawa voices Naho; Seiichiro Yamashita plays Kakeru.
Adapted from Ichigo Takano's manga, it handles teenage grief with a hushed, almost documentary calm rather than melodrama. Thirteen episodes about a past you can't rewrite and the people you can still choose to stand beside. A good fit if you like gentle dramas like Your Name, minus the magic.
